1.详解 WebRTC 协议原理与框架、回音回音WebRTC编程问题迎刃而解
2.回音壁点亮「全景声」和「DTS:X」通用教程(三星、消除消除索尼)
详解 WebRTC 协议原理与框架、源码源码用WebRTC编程问题迎刃而解
WebRTC,回音回音全称Web Real-Time Communication,消除消除是源码源码用hao123 php源码一种允许网页浏览器进行实时语音和视频对话的API,自年由Google等公司开源并被W3C推荐后,回音回音迅速在开发者中普及。消除消除它通过SRTP加密RTP数据,源码源码用确保通信的回音回音安全性。核心架构由四部分组成:Voice Engine、消除消除Video Engine、源码源码用Transport以及应用层API,回音回音各自处理音频、消除消除视频、源码源码用传输和扩展功能。
在架构图中,绿色部分代表WebRTC核心层,提供基础API,workbench源码安装紫色部分是应用层,开发者可以根据需要扩展。核心层的Voice Engine包含编码解码、网络适配和回音消除等功能,Video Engine负责VP8/VP9视频编解码,以及防止视频抖动和图像处理。Transport模块则利用UDP协议实现高效、实时的数据传输,并通过计算估计网络带宽,蚂蚁社区源码支持非音视频数据传输。
要使用WebRTC,开发者可以利用javascript Web API或本地C++ API,开发实时通信应用。WebRTC允许基于浏览器的网络流API、RTCPeerConnection和P2P数据API构建应用,如音频视频聊天。架构上,WebRTC通过P2P直接在浏览器间传输媒体流,网站源码直链但需要通过ICE、STUN和TURN等协议解决NAT和防火墙带来的挑战。
WebRTC协议栈涉及RTP、SETP、SCTP等协议,Session组件基于libjingle库,而Transport层则使用了libjingle的网络和传输组件。源码结构复杂且快速变化,涉及PeerConnection、屏幕准心源码模块化设计、网络传输模块和基础网络协议理解,如RTP报头格式、RTCP报告和扩展等。
学习WebRTC需要对基本网络协议有深入理解,如RTP负载格式、RTP报头扩展以及RTCP报告间隔。资源方面,可通过书籍、示例代码和开发者社区来深入学习,如跨平台的WebRTC Demo项目。
回音壁点亮「全景声」和「DTS:X」通用教程(三星、索尼)
1. 了解全景声与DTS:X的重要性
在追求家庭影院极致体验时,杜比全景声(Dolby Atmos)和DTS:X的兼容性至关重要。
2. 确认片源支持
确保你的片源包含了Dolby Atmos或DTS:X音轨。流媒体平台和蓝光碟是常见的来源。
3. 选择合适的播放器
播放器需要支持源码直通,将未经解码的音轨传递给回音壁和功放。例如,芝杜Z9X播放器需开桥败启直通模式。
4. 优化连接方式
推荐直接将播放器连接到回音壁或功放,再通过HDMI连接电视。eARC模式是连接多个设备的好选择。
5. 考虑电视的eARC功能
电视的eARC功能决定了它能否回传所有音轨,包括LPCM 7.1、杜比全景声TrueHD和DTS:X。
6. 配置回音壁与技术解析
我们已经整理了详细的指南和评测,包括三星QB、QB等热门型号的回音壁,以及HDMI 2.1、无线组网等全方位的技术解析。
7. 探索声音的全景旅程
每一个细节都可能决定你的聆听体验。在声音的全景世界中,尽情享受吧!